Attack on Awami League Activist’s Home in Dacope, Khulna by BNP-Jamaat Elderly Father Assaulted in Retaliation for a Rally — Shameful Silence from the Authorities!
SHARE

In Kalinagar of Dacope upazila, Khulna district, BNP-Jamaat-backed terrorists launched a brutal attack on the home of Sohel Sana, a Youth League activist. They vandalized the house and mercilessly beat his elderly father, Tofsar Sana — himself a longtime Awami League activist.

Despite the severity of this politically motivated violence, the administration remains silent. No arrests have been made. Instead, the victim’s family is reportedly being pressured to remain quiet and suppress the incident.

An attack on a Youth League activist’s home, the assault of a senior Awami League member — and yet, the administration does nothing. Is this what governance in today’s Bangladesh looks like?
